Watch Insomniac with Dave Attell Season 4 Online
-
- Subtitles: English
Dave journeys to a place where almost anything's legal, Amsterdam. So he tries to and stays up late to commit all 7 deadly sins.
Dave journeys to a place where almost anything's legal, Amsterdam. So he tries to and stays up late to commit all 7 deadly sins.